You lot are hard to please! Anyways, this was my 11th gig with the boys since 99, I skipped the main PFAYM tour as I wasn't keen on the last record at all. Great setlist and a solid performance, SSI didn't really get much of a reaction, but hardly surprising seen as they don't ever play those songs. I also noticed that with the exception of You Love Us the songs are half a breath slower since the last couple of tours, which is understandable, you shoot with the boots you have on! EDIT: Joy Formiddable sounded massive and were probably the best support I've seen for MSP over the years.

Wire has posted a short stage side clip if anyone has missed it.

A few personal notes, no thanks to the guy who seemed intent on not letting me get down the front, even when I asked politely he tried to stop me getting through for no apparent reason. I reminded him he was at the front of a gig and barged past him eventually. Fucker.

Secondly, girl in the gold sparkly top with boyfriend? Awesome energy, jumping around like mentalists (even to slower/acoustic songs) and generally causing a ruckus down the front which was enjoyable to get involved in. Always great to see people with passion for the band (and looking a bit more fresh faced than some of us ) Generally I thought the crowd was a little quiet, but perhaps this is radio 2 fans kicking in and being quite a presence in the crowd compared to even 4/5 years ago.

Loved a couple of the flourishes, James mega extended Tolerate solo was brilliant, the little AC/DC nod, the "second album is a category in itself" before LBAL and several other funny moments. My only setlist ask was that despite the 10 previous gig's I have not heard Enola/Alone live which I finally ticked off the list after 12 years! Stay Beautiful as an opener, plus My Little Empire, Life Becoming a Landslide were all big highlights. Motown Junk sounded brilliant too.

A really good night overall, thanks again MSP!
